    What are base year costs for utility-scale battery energy storage systems?

    Base year costs for utility-scale battery energy storage systems (BESSs) are based on a bottom-up cost model using the data and methodology for utility-scale BESS in (Ramasamy et al., 2023). The bottom-up BESS model accounts for major components, including the LIB pack, the inverter, and the balance of system (BOS) needed for the installation.

    What is a bottom-up battery energy storage system?

    This work incorporates base year battery costs and breakdowns from (Ramasamy et al., 2022), which works from a bottom-up cost model. The bottom-up battery energy storage systems (BESS) model accounts for major components, including the LIB pack, inverter, and the balance of system (BOS) needed for the installation.

    Are battery electricity storage systems a good investment?

    This study shows that battery electricity storage systems offer enormous deployment and cost-reduction potential. By 2030, total installed costs could fall between 50% and 60% (and battery cell costs by even more), driven by optimisation of manufacturing facilities, combined with better combinations and reduced use of materials.

    How do you calculate grid-scale battery costs?

    Grid-scale battery costs can be measured in $/kW or $/kWh terms. Thinking in kW terms is more helpful for modelling grid resiliency. A good rule of thumb is that grid-scale lithium ion batteries will have 4-hours of storage duration, as this minimizes per kW costs and maximizes the revenue potential from power price arbitrage.

    Are EV repair costs more expensive than ice?

    According to Solera's study, on average, EV repair costs are 29% higher than ICE repair costs, globally. The parts costs for EVs are specifically 48% higher, on average, per estimate. Some of the parts included in the higher costs are the high-voltage battery, battery-control unit, cabling, battery box, and system battery charger.

    How are PV production costs modeled?

    The costs of materials, equipment, facilities, energy, and labor associated with each step in the production process are individually modeled. Input data for this analysis method are collected through primary interviews with PV manufacturers and material and equipment suppliers.

    How much does a solar panel cost per watt?

    The MSP per Watt peak (Wp) reported in previous studies ranges from 0.25 to 0.69 $/Wp for perovskite solar panels. (7−10,31−33) The MSP of silicon panels ranges from 0.34 $/Wp for panels manufactured in China to 0.54 $/Wp for panels manufactured in Germany according to an NREL report.

    How much will PV modules cost in 2025?

    The all-world distribution range of module costs in 2025 is 0.10–0.18 $/W (10th–90th percentile). The enormous downward pricing pressure on PV modules will likely result in the most competitive manufacturers' cost models represented at the lower end of this distributions, such as the lower 10th percentile values shaded in the figure.

    Commercial energy storage battery installation costs

    In 2025, the typical cost of commercial lithium battery energy storage systems, including the battery, battery management system (BMS), inverter (PCS), and installation, ranges from $280 to $580 per kWh. Larger systems (100 kWh or more) can cost between $180 to $300 per kWh. Commercial battery storage costs in 2026 range from approximately $110/kWh for large-scale 4-hour duration systems to $580/kWh for smaller installed commercial configurations.
